服务器什么时候加内存
-
服务器加内存的时机主要取决于服务器的运行情况和需求。以下是几种常见的情况:
-
资源消耗过高:当服务器的资源消耗过高,比如CPU利用率持续较高,磁盘I/O负载较大,网络带宽不足等,可以考虑增加内存来提高服务器的处理能力。
-
应用程序需要更多内存:如果服务器上运行的应用程序需要更多的内存来提高性能或支持更多的并发用户,比如数据库服务器、Web服务器、应用服务器等,可以考虑增加内存。
-
扩展业务规模:当业务需求不断增长,用户量不断增加,服务器的内存可能需要进行升级,以支撑更大的业务规模。
-
内存不足导致性能下降:当服务器的内存不足时,会导致系统频繁进行内存交换(swap),从而降低系统的性能。这时候可以考虑增加内存来避免内存交换,提高系统性能。
-
高并发场景需求:在一些高并发的业务场景下,服务器可能需要承受大量的并发请求,为了保证系统的响应速度和稳定性,可以考虑增加内存。
总之,当服务器的资源消耗过高、应用程序需要更多内存、扩展业务规模、内存不足导致性能下降或高并发场景需求时,可以考虑增加服务器的内存来提高服务器的性能和处理能力。
1年前 -
-
服务器加内存的时机是根据以下几个因素来决定的:
-
当服务器的工作负载增加:服务器的工作负载包括处理请求的数量和复杂度,以及使用的应用程序和服务的资源需求。当服务器的工作负载增加时,加大内存容量可以帮助服务器更好地处理请求,提高性能和响应速度。
-
当服务器出现内存不足错误:当服务器的内存不足时,可能会出现内存不足错误,导致系统变慢或崩溃。在这种情况下,增加内存容量是解决问题的一种常见方法。
-
当需要运行更大型的应用程序或更复杂的任务:一些应用程序或任务对内存需求较大,特别是涉及大量数据处理、图形处理或虚拟化等任务。当需要运行这样的应用程序或任务时,增加服务器内存可以提供更好的性能和响应能力。
-
当需要更好的多任务处理能力:内存是服务器同时进行多个任务的关键资源之一。如果服务器需要同时处理多个任务,例如多个用户的请求或并发的应用程序和服务,则增加内存容量可以提供更好的多任务处理能力。
-
当需要提高服务器的可伸缩性和可扩展性:增加服务器内存可以提高服务器的可伸缩性和可扩展性。通过增加内存容量,可以更好地支持更多的用户和更大的数据量,以满足未来的扩展需求。
因此,当服务器工作负载增加、出现内存不足错误、需要运行更大型的应用程序或更复杂的任务、需要更好的多任务处理能力,或需要提高可伸缩性和可扩展性时,就可以考虑增加服务器的内存容量。
1年前 -
-
在服务器运行过程中,当服务器的内存不足以支持当前的工作负载时,就需要考虑加内存。以下是一些常见的情况,可以考虑给服务器增加内存。
-
性能瓶颈:当服务器的性能不能满足预期时,内存是一个常见的瓶颈。增加内存可以提高服务器的处理速度和响应时间。
-
应用程序需求增加:当需要运行更多或更复杂的应用程序时,服务器的内存需求也会随之增加。增加内存可以确保应用程序正常运行并处理更多的请求。
-
虚拟化:如果使用虚拟化技术在服务器上运行多个虚拟机,每个虚拟机都需要一定的内存。根据虚拟机的数量和资源需求,可能需要增加服务器的内存容量。
-
数据库性能:当数据库负载很高时,内存可以用来存储数据库的缓存数据,提高查询性能。增加内存可以增加数据库的缓存空间,减少磁盘IO并加快查询速度。
-
内存不足错误:如果服务器出现内存不足的错误或警告信息,表明现有的内存无法满足当前的需求。这时就需要增加内存来解决问题。
增加服务器内存的操作流程如下:
-
确认服务器型号和规格:了解服务器的型号和规格,包括内存插槽数量和容量限制,以便确定可以增加多少内存。
-
确定内存需求:根据当前的工作负载和预期的增长,确定需要增加多少内存。可以参考性能监控数据、系统报告或应用程序需求来进行评估。
-
购买适当的内存:根据确定的内存需求,购买适合服务器的内存模块。确保内存模块与服务器兼容,并符合服务器的规格要求。
-
关闭服务器并断电:在进行任何硬件更改之前,务必关闭服务器并断开电源,以确保安全操作。
-
安装新内存:打开服务器,找到内存插槽,并插入新的内存模块。请遵循服务器制造商提供的指南和说明书。
-
启动服务器并检查识别:重新启动服务器,并检查系统是否正确识别了新增的内存。可以通过操作系统的系统信息或BIOS来进行检查。
-
进行内存测试:在服务器重新启动后,进行内存测试以确保新增的内存模块工作正常。可以使用内存测试工具来进行全面的测试。
-
监控和优化:在增加内存后,密切关注服务器的性能和资源利用情况。根据需要进行调整和优化,以确保服务器能够正常运行并满足要求。
需要注意的是,不同型号和品牌的服务器可能有不同的内存安装和配置要求,因此在进行任何硬件更改之前,请务必查阅服务器制造商的文档和指南。
1年前 -